Overview

For owners of adult dogs struggling with finicky eating habits, uncomfortable digestion, or persistent skin issues, Purina Pro Plan's Sensitive Skin & Stomach Salmon & Rice Formula offers a focused nutritional approach. This 4 lb. bag provides a diet centered around high-quality salmon, a protein source often recommended for dogs who don't thrive on more common chicken or beef recipes. The formula is specifically designed to be gentle on the digestive system, aiming to promote smooth, regular digestion and reduce issues like gas or loose stools. Beyond just digestive comfort, the natural properties of salmon are leveraged to support skin and coat health from the inside out. The rich concentration of om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ids found in this fish-based recipe helps to nourish the skin barrier, potentially reducing dryness and itching while promoting a lustrous, healthy coat. By pairing a highly digestible protein with easily processed carbohydrates like rice, Purina Pro Plan has created a targeted solution that addresses two of the most frequent and frustrating sensitivities seen in adult dogs, all from a globally recognized and research-driven brand.

Feeding guide

The right amount of food depends on your dog's specific breed, size, age, and daily activity. For a general starting point, an adult dog typically requires between 1/2 cup and 1 1/3 cups of dry food per 20 lbs of body weight each day. This total amount should be divided into two separate meals. This is only an estimate; always refer to the official feeding chart on the Purina Pro Plan packaging for the most accurate guidance and adjust as needed to maintain your dog's ideal body condition. Make sure clean, fresh water is available at all times.

Frequently asked questions

Is a salmon-based food good for a dog with an itchy coat?

Yes, salmon is widely considered one of the best protein choices for promoting a healthy coat. It is naturally rich in omega-3 and omega-6 fatty acids, which are essential fats that help reduce inflammation, nourish skin cells, and support the oils that make a dog's coat shiny and soft. Many owners see a visible improvement in their dog's skin and coat after switching to a salmon-first diet.

Do I need a vet's prescription to buy this Purina Pro Plan food?

No, this is an over-the-counter formula and does not require a prescription. The 'Sensitive Skin & Stomach' line is designed by nutritionists to provide targeted support for common issues and is available at most pet retailers. However, if your dog suffers from severe, chronic, or worsening skin or digestive problems, consulting with a veterinarian is crucial to diagnose any underlying health conditions.
